A man in his 50s has been arrested after a man was shot in the Hazel Grove area of Tallaght in Dublin this afternoon.
The victim who is in his 30s was walking his dog at the time of the incident.
He is in a critical condition in Tallaght hospital, while it's understood his dog died at the scene.
The man was walking with his dog on rural lands in the Lugmore area at around 1pm when the incident occurred.
It's believed the victim sustained a gunshot wound to the head and was brought to Tallaght hospital
It's reported the man suffered serious head injuries during the shooting incident.
The incident happened in a rural locality on the Blessington Road area.
A large number of gardai and paramedics attended the scene.
Early indications are that this is not a gangland related shooting.
